Washington Freight Advisory Committee – WFACWork done thus far Advise the Washington State Freight Plan, The Washington Transportation
Plan & develop a resource manual for policy makers at the state and federal level.
Committee discussions have focused on freight trends and policy deficiencies at the State and Federal level that negatively impact freight movement. Members perspectives created the foundation of report
Key at-grade rail crossings have been identified – we are still trying to develop a phased priority list.
International border issues have been discussed and included
![Page 9: National Freight Advisory Committee DEC 9, 2013 UPDATE](https://reader036.vdocuments.us/reader036/viewer/2022082818/56649ed05503460f94bde70c/html5/thumbnails/9.jpg)
Work completed thus far Agriculture, manufacturing/assembly have brought their issues
forward
Tribal and retail/wholesale freight movements were discussed last meeting and the committee needs to review the summary in our draft
Today’s meeting will focus on Sea Ports, Airports, and River Commerce
We have received the unreviewed data of potential freight projects for our inventory from WSDOT, local governments and port stakeholders. We are working with modal stakeholders to determine priorities and identify potential missing links.
Once we have the list vetted and revised we will bring the draft list to the committee
At a future meeting we will develop a final inventory of our state and local freight projects to be included in the State Freight Plan

Why the inventory is important
Planning: Under the Federal-aid program, FHWA does not select or prioritize projects. All projects, including those that are freight-focused and freight-related, must originate in the State and MPO’s planning process.
We have received 140 local project submissions
24-26 in Easter Washington
78 are from PSRC -- @ 30 from Seattle
Some duplicates exist, vetting will help determine freight value
WSDOT is drilling down to specific projects vs milepost to milepost designations
